What is Global Stepper Motor Linear Actuators Market?
The Global Stepper Motor Linear Actuators Market is a specialized sector that focuses on the production and distribution of stepper motor linear actuators on a global scale. These devices are a type of actuator that operates on the principle of electromagnetism. When an electric current is applied, the rotor of the stepper motor moves in discrete steps, allowing for precise positioning and speed control. The global market for these devices was valued at US$ 166.3 million in 2023 and is projected to reach US$ 244.6 million by 2030, growing at a compound annual growth rate (CAGR) of 5.6% during the forecast period from 2024 to 2030. This market is characterized by the presence of several key players, including Parker Hannifin, Thomson Industries, Haydon Kerk, and Physik Instrumente (PI), which collectively accounted for 52.68% of the total revenue share in 2019.

Captive Stepper Motor Linear Actuators, Non-Captive Stepper Motor Linear Actuators, External Stepper Motor Linear Actuators in the Global Stepper Motor Linear Actuators Market:
The Global Stepper Motor Linear Actuators Market is segmented into three main types: Captive Stepper Motor Linear Actuators, Non-Captive Stepper Motor Linear Actuators, and External Stepper Motor Linear Actuators. Captive stepper motor linear actuators have a lead screw that is fixed and a nut that moves along the screw as the motor turns. Non-Captive stepper motor linear actuators, on the other hand, have a lead screw that moves in and out of the motor as it turns. Lastly, External stepper motor linear actuators have a lead screw that is separate from the motor, allowing for greater flexibility in design and application. According to a recent study, the External Stepper Motor Linear Actuators segment held the largest share of the global market, accounting for 38.27% of total revenue.
Medical Devices, Pumping Systems, Machinery Automation, Others in the Global Stepper Motor Linear Actuators Market:
Stepper Motor Linear Actuators are used in a variety of applications, including Medical Devices, Pumping Systems, Machinery Automation, and others. In the medical field, these devices are used in a variety of equipment, including surgical robots, diagnostic devices, and drug delivery systems. In pumping systems, they are used to control the flow of liquids or gases. In machinery automation, they are used to control the movement of machines and equipment. According to recent data, the Machinery Automation segment consumed the largest part of Stepper Motor Linear Actuators, accounting for 41.70% of total volume in 2019.
Global Stepper Motor Linear Actuators Market Outlook:
The Global Stepper Motor Linear Actuators Market is geographically diverse, with North America holding the largest market revenue share in 2019, accounting for 46.74% of the total. This can be attributed to the region's advanced industrial sector, which heavily utilizes machinery automation. However, other regions are also expected to contribute significantly to the market's growth in the coming years.
